H.Res. 383 (98th)

A resolution directing the President to furnish certain information to the House of Representatives with respect to United States activities regarding Grenada.

Summary

Directs the President to furnish to the House of Representatives, within ten days after adoption of this resolution, documents relating to: (1) the U.S. invasion of Grenada; (2) U.S. communications with international organizations with respect to Grenada; and (3) combat activities of and casualties incurred by the United States.
